Lorraine E. Sevcik, 99, passed on to eternal life December 22, 2017. She was in the company and hearts of family and friends, near and far, who loved her dearly and will miss her forever. Lorraine dispensed love, gratitude, keen stories and wise sayings until the very end.

Lorraine was born August 8, 1918 in the Town of Eaton, Wis, the youngest of 11 children of Stanley and Elizabeth (Krupa) Nowicki. She graduated from West Allis High in 1936. Later that year she met John Sevcik at her sister's wedding and their shared marriage of 60 years began November 18, 1939. Lorraine was a true and loyal partner to John until his death in 1999. They farmed the family homestead in Kewaunee, raised 6 children and enjoyed family dinners, dancing, playing cards and traveling.

Lorraine was an excellent cook, baker, seamstress and gardener. She was a devoted member of Holy Rosary Parish and lived her faith. She was President of the Rosary Society, a 4-H leader and county fair church stand coordinator. In retirement she taught microwave cooking, started a quilting club to make blankets for shelters and initiated bi-annual bake sales to raise money for the church school. She designed the church kitchen and 30 years later led the drive to remodel it. Lorraine took the lead on funeral dinners, a prayer group and whatever else was asked of her until an accident curtailed her activities at age 94. Her family treasured the time after her accident, getting to hear her many stories and wise sayings.

She spent her life providing unending love and support to her husband, 6 children, 14 grandchildren and 10 great-grands. Lorraine made each child feel they were a blessing and her most treasured favorite. She was an avid letter writer, corresponding with extended family to keep everyone close.
